- Paste the Base64 encoded string into the input text area.
- Click the 'Decode' button.
- The decoded result is displayed in the output text area below.
Base 64 Decoder
Decode Base64 encoded data back to its original format.
How to Use This Tool
Learn More About Base 64 Decoder
What is Base64?
Base64 is a binary-to-text encoding scheme representing binary data in an ASCII string format. It's widely used to transmit data across networks, especially when binary data might be corrupted or misinterpreted.
How Base64 Works
Base64 functions by:
- Dividing the binary data into 6-bit blocks.
- Mapping each 6-bit block to a character from a predefined set of 64 ASCII characters (A-Z, a-z, 0-9, +, /).
- Padding the output with '=' characters if the input data isn't a multiple of 3 bytes.
When is Base64 Used?
Base64 is commonly used in:
- Email: Encoding attachments in email messages.
- Data URLs: Embedding images or other resources directly into HTML or CSS.
- Authentication: Transmitting authentication credentials in HTTP headers.
- Configuration Files: Storing binary data or special characters in configuration files.
Advantages of Base64 Encoding
- Compatibility: Ensures binary data can be transmitted through text-based protocols without modification.
- Simplicity: Relatively simple to implement and decode.
Disadvantages of Base64 Encoding
- Increased Size: Base64 encoding increases the data size by approximately 33%.
- Not Encryption: Base64 is an encoding, not encryption, so it doesn't provide security or confidentiality.
About Base64 Decoder
The Base64 Decoder is a free online tool designed to decode Base64-encoded strings to their original format. It is ideal for developers and IT professionals who regularly work with encoded data. Accessible from any web browser and requiring no installation, this tool provides instant results, making it a convenient solution for decoding tasks.
Decode Base64 strings easily and efficiently with our online tool.
- Runs in browser
- Yes
- No signup required
- Yes
- Free to use
- Yes
Examples
Decoding an Email Attachment
Convert a Base64-encoded email attachment back to its original file format.
Input
U29tZSBleGFtcGxlIGVuY29kZWQgZGF0YQ==
Output
Some example encoded data
Features
Instant Decoding
Quickly decode Base64 strings with a single click.
User-Friendly Interface
Simple, intuitive design for easy use.
No Installation Required
Access the tool directly from your browser without any downloads.
Use Cases
- Decode email attachments encoded in Base64 for analysis.
- Convert Base64-encoded JSON data to its original form for debugging.
- Extract and decode embedded images in HTML/CSS files.
- Decode Base64 strings from API responses for data processing.
Frequently Asked Questions
Related Tools
Explore these related tools for more encoding and decoding solutions.